1. Biography of Suni Lee

Suni Lee, whose full name is Sunisa Lee, was born to Hmong immigrant parents. She has five siblings and grew up in a loving and supportive family. Suni's passion for gymnastics began at a young age, and her dedication to the sport quickly became evident.

After years of hard work and training, Suni made her mark in the gymnastics world. Her breakthrough came in 2020 when she competed in the Tokyo Olympics, where she became the first Hmong-American to win a gold medal in the individual all-around event.

3. Suni Lee's Ethnicity Explained

Suni Lee's ethnicity is primarily Hmong, an ethnic group from the mountainous regions of China, Vietnam, Laos, and Thailand. The Hmong people have a rich cultural heritage, characterized by unique traditions, customs, and languages.

Following the Vietnam War, many Hmong people fled to the United States, where they sought refuge and a better life. Suni's parents are among those who immigrated, and their experiences have significantly influenced her upbringing and values.
